He was half corpse, half human. A ghost, but also a god. I found him blood-soaked and silent, covered in scars and sitting in sin. It was my job to train to him—to mold him into a weapon the mafia deemed useful. The Forgotten wasn’t a place that offered comfort—we provided control. Pain with a purpose. Power that couldn’t be taken. Blue was just like the others… until he wasn’t.<.b> I dedicated most of my life to studying humans—peeling back their layers until only their true selves remained. I knew enough about monsters to know, on some level, I was one. Blue wasn’t a man nor a monster. No. He was _mine. All Ghosts Aren’t Dead is a dark MM romance featuring mafia secrets, quiet obsession, found family, and a man who swore he’d never love—until one boy made it impossible not to._

April Jade lives in Central Michigan with her husband and their troublemaking cat. She is a self-proclaimed bookaholic and splits her time between reading and writing MM romance novels full of possessive men and the sweet boys that make them melt. When she’s not writing, she’s probably binge-watching Supernatural, listening to true crime podcasts, or impatiently awaiting the release of the next Marvel movie. She loves pizza, romance, and penning happily ever afters.
